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ls Ingredients
For the Mixture
- Cream cheese – adds a rich and creamy base for the balls.
- Crushed Oreo cookies – provides that nostalgic flavor and satisfying crunch in every bite.
- Protein powder – boosts the protein content, making these treats both tasty and nutritious.
- Milk – helps to achieve a smooth consistency; you can substitute with almond milk for a dairy-free option.
- Vanilla extract – enhances the sweetness and depth of flavor, ensuring your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ls are unforgettable.

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ls
Step 1: Prepare the Creamy Base
In a mixing bowl, blend 1 cup of cream cheese and 1 ½ cups of crushed Oreo cookies together. Use a sturdy spatula or a hand mixer to ensure a smooth and even mixture, blending for about 2-3 minutes until fully combined. The mixture should be creamy and thick, with no visible clumps of cream cheese remaining.
Step 2: Add Nutritional Boost
Next, incorporate ½ cup of protein powder, ¼ cup of milk, and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ract into the creamy Oreo mixture. Stir vigorously for another 2-3 minutes until everything is well blended and smooth. The consistency should be thick but manageable for rolling into balls. Make sure there are no dry pockets remaining in the mixture as you work.
Step 3: Chill the Mixture
Once your mixture is well combined, cover the bowl with plastic wrap or a lid and refrigerate it for about 30 minutes. This step is crucial as it allows the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ls mixture to firm up, making it easier to roll into perfect balls without sticking to your hands.
Step 4: Roll into Balls
After 30 minutes in the fridge, take the mixture out and use a cookie scoop or your hands to roll it into 12 equally-sized balls. Each ball should be about 1 inch in diameter. As you work, place each ball on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per to prevent sticking and ensure easy transfer to the fridge later.
Step 5: Store for Enjoyment
Finally, once all the balls are rolled and placed on the baking sheet, pop them back in the refrigerator for at least 10-15 minutes to set further. Once chilled, transfer your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ls to an airtight container, where they can be stored in the fridge for up to a week, ready to satisfy any sweet cravings!

Expert Tips for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ls
-
Texture Check: Ensure your cream cheese is softened to room temperature. This makes blending easier and ensures a smooth texture for your balls.
-
Rolling Technique: For perfectly round balls, wet your hands slightly before rolling. This prevents the mixture from sticking and makes forming them much easier.
-
Watch the Chilling: Don't skip the chilling step! It’s essential for achieving the ideal consistency—without it, your balls may fall apart.
-
Storage Solutions: Use an airtight container to keep your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ls fresh in the fridge. This helps maintain flavor and texture throughout the week.
-
Flavor Variations: Feel free to experiment! Consider adding a pinch of sea salt or even a splash of coffee for a unique twist on these protein-packed treats.

How to Store and Freeze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ls
Fridge: Keep your Cream Cheese Oreo Protein Balls st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 1 week. This keeps them fresh and ready to grab whenever you need a sweet snack.
Freezer: If you want to extend their shelf life, these protein balls can also be frozen for up to 3 months! Just place them in a single layer on a baking sheet first, then transfer to a freezer-safe container once fully frozen to prevent sticking.
Defrosting: When you're ready to enjoy, simply remove the desired number of protein balls from the freezer and let them thaw in the fridge overnight, or at room temperature for about 30 minutes.
Reheating: No need to reheat these treats; just enjoy them chilled for a delightful, refreshing snack!

What should I do if the mixture is too sticky to roll?
If you find your mixture is overly sticky, don’t fret! Simply chill it in the refrigerator for an additional 10 to 15 minutes. This will help firm it up, making it easier to roll into perfect balls. Additionally, you can lightly wet your hands before rolling, which acts as a barrier and helps prevent sticking.
